Sisäisten linkkien määrittäminen WordPressissä? Lisää automaattisesti ankkuriteksti artikkelin sisältötunnisteisiin

johdostaWordPress-artikkelin automaattinen ankkuritekstilaajennus Automaattiset sisäiset linkit hakukoneoptimoijalleTarran automaattista ankkuritekstiominaisuutta ei tueta.

Jos voit lisätä tagin avainsanan ankkuritekstiä, se ei voi vainSEOOptimoi sisäiset linkkimme ja anna käyttäjien myös viitata aiheeseen liittyviin artikkeleihin.

WordPressMiten tunnisteet lisäävät automaattisesti sisäisiä linkkejä?

Sisäisten linkkien määrittäminen WordPressissä? Lisää automaattisesti ankkuriteksti artikkelin sisältötunnisteisiin

Joten kuinka saada WordPress-verkkosivuston artikkelit lisäämään tunnisteen sisäisiä linkkejä automaattisesti?

Itse asiassa meidän tarvitsee vainfunctions.phpLisää tiedostoon php-koodi sen saavuttamiseksi.

WordPress Post Content Tags Lisää automaattisesti ankkuritekstin sisälinkkejä

/**
* WordPress文章内容标签自动加锚文本内链
* https://www.chenweiliang.com/cwl-27651.html
**/
function wptag_auto_add_anchor_text_link($content){

$limit = 1; // 设置WordPress文章同一个标签,自动添加几次内链?

$posttags = get_the_tags();

if ($posttags) {
foreach($posttags as $tag) {
$link = get_tag_link($tag->term_id);
$keyword = $tag->name;

$cleankeyword = stripslashes($keyword);
$url = '<a target="_blank" href="'.$link.'" title="'.str_replace('%s', addcslashes($cleankeyword, '$'), __('View all posts in %s')).'">'.addcslashes($cleankeyword, '$').'</a>';
$regEx = '\'(?!((<.*?)|(<a.*?)))('. $cleankeyword . ')(?!(([^<>]*?)>)|([^>]*?</a>))\'s';
$content = preg_replace($regEx,$url,$content,$limit);
}
}

return $content;
}
add_filter( 'the_content', 'wptag_auto_add_anchor_text_link', 1 );

Lisää koodi WordPressiinTeemafunctions.phpLue artikkelimme tiedoston jälkeen uudelleen.

Lisätäänkö sisäisiä linkkejä automaattisesti, kun lisäämämme tunnisteavainsanat tulevat näkyviin?

发表 评论

Sähköpostiosoitettasi ei julkaista. 必填 项 已 用 * 标注

Artikkelihakemisto
Siirry alkuun